📝 Ingredients
Organic Flax Mylk (purified Water, Organic Flaxseed). Less than 1% of the Following: Organic Acacia Gum, Gellan Gum, Pink Himalayan Salt, Organic Cinnamon Powder.

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Unsweetened Organic Flax Mylk
Is Unsweetened Organic Flax Mylk good for weight loss?
At just 50 calories per serving, this is an excellent choice for weight loss diets. The combination of fiber and protein helps create satiety despite the low calorie count, making it easier to stick to your goals without feeling deprived.
Is Unsweetened Organic Flax Mylk a good snack for kids?
Kids may enjoy the mild cinnamon flavor and creamy texture, though the minimal natural sweetness means it's better for older children who don't expect added sugar. It pairs nicely with breakfast cereals or smoothies to make it more appealing.
What diets does Unsweetened Organic Flax Mylk suit?
This works well for vegan, dairy-free, and plant-based diets. It's also suitable for keto and low-carb approaches given the minimal carbohydrate content and good fat-to-carb ratio.
What does Unsweetened Organic Flax Mylk pair well with for a balanced meal?
This pairs well with high-protein foods like eggs, nuts, or nut butter at breakfast, and works as a base for smoothies with fruit and protein powder. It also complements whole-grain cereals, granola, or oatmeal for a more substantial meal.
How does Unsweetened Organic Flax Mylk fit into a balanced diet?
Flax mylk contributes important omega-3 fatty acids and fiber to your diet while keeping calories and sodium in check. With 3g of protein per serving, it's a lighter option that works best as part of a meal rather than as a complete nutritional stand-alone.
